PHP 5.6 베타 프로그램 결론 : 주요 기능 및 변경 사항을 살펴보십시오
PHP 개발 팀은 2014 년 6 월 5 일에 PHP 5.6의 최종 베타 베타를 발표하여 베타 단계의 끝과 릴리스 후보 (RC) 프로그램의 시작을 표시했습니다. 이 교대는 공식 릴리스의 안정성과 준비에 중점을 둡니다 (6 월 19 일 예상). 첫 번째 베타 후에 새로운 기능이 도입되지 않았다. 모든 후속 릴리스는 버그 수정 및 성능 향상에만 집중됩니다.
PHP 5.6의 키 향상 :
지수 연산자 :
연산자의 도입은 지수 계산을 단순화합니다. 연산자는 오른쪽에서 왼쪽으로의 연관성을 따릅니다 (예 : equals = 512, (2 기본 UTF-8 인코딩 : UTF-8은 이제 기본 문자 인코딩, 개발 간소화 및 국제화 지원 향상입니다. 이렇게하면 많은 경우 수동 숯불 구성이 필요하지 않습니다.
재사용 가능 : 스트림은 이제 재사용 가능하여 메모리 사용이 크게 줄어 듭니다.
GMP 운영자 과부하 : GMP 라이브러리는 이제 운영자 과부하를 지원하여 GMP 객체를 사용한보다 직관적 인 산술 작업을 허용합니다.
강화 된 보안 : 개선 사항에는 기능의 추가 및 Gost-Crypto 해시 알고리즘과 다양한 SSL/TLS 향상이 포함됩니다.
Asynchronous PostgreSQL 작업 : 비동기 작업은 이제 PostgreSQL에 대해 지원되어 MySQL에서 기존 기능을 반영합니다.
마이그레이션 및 전환 자원 :
업데이트 된 PHP 5.6 문서는 전환을 완화하기위한 포괄적 인 리소스를 제공합니다.
뒤로 양립 할 수없는 변경 사항 : - 이전 버전에서 마이그레이션 할 때 잠재적 인 문제에 대한 세부 사항. 주요 변경 사항에는 GMP 리소스가 객체 ( 점검에 영향을 미치기), 부울 및 널 값의 Stricter 및 McRypt 키/IV 요구 사항이 포함됩니다.
더 이상 사용되지 않은 기능 : is_resource를 포함한 오류를 트리거하는 기능 목록.
변경된 기능 :
json_decode
는 이전 버전과 비교하여 변경된 기능 동작에 대한 문서입니다. 주목할만한 변화에는 함수 (소금 매개 변수가 필요) 및 수정 및 일부 PostgreSQL 기능이 포함됩니다.
새로운 기능 : 새로 도입 된 핵심 및 확장 기능의 포괄적 인 목록.
OpenSSL 변경 : 인증서 및 지문 처리 및 SPKI 정보를 포함하여 중요한 OpenSSL 업데이트를 자세히 설명하는 전용 섹션.
부드러운 전환 :
이전 PHP 버전에서 업그레이드하는 사용자의 경우 포괄적 인 마이그레이션 가이드를 사용하는 것이 중요합니다. 이 가이드 ()에서 사용 가능).
PHP 5.6의 릴리스 후보 단계는 안정성 개선에만 초점을 맞출 것으로 예상됩니다. 이 팀은 6 월 19 일에 출시 된 버전이 생산 환경에 적합 할 것으로 예상합니다. 베타를 다운로드하고 테스트를 시작하십시오!
위 내용은 PHP 5.6 베타 끝의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!